Maharashtra's Bold Step: Mandating Precast Construction to Reduce Air Pollution
Real Estate Maharashtra:Maharashtra, a state known for its thriving metropolis, Mumbai, is taking a significant step in environmental conservation by mandating precast construction in the real estate sector. This innovative approach, spearheaded by Environment Minister Pankaja, aims to reduce air pollution and promote sustainable building practices. The decision is expected to transform the construction industry and set a precedent for other cities and states to follow.

Precast construction involves the fabrication of building components in a controlled factory setting before transporting them to the construction site. This method offers several advantages over traditional construction, including reduced waste, faster project timelines, and improved quality control. By mandating precast construction, Maharashtra hopes to minimize the environmental impact of construction activities, which are a significant source of air pollution in urban areas.

Air pollution is a pressing issue in Mumbai, with the city often ranking high on global pollution indices. Construction activities contribute to this problem through dust emissions, noise pollution, and the release of harmful particulate matter. By adopting precast construction, the state aims to reduce these emissions and create a healthier living environment for its residents.

The benefits of precast construction extend beyond environmental sustainability. The controlled factory environment ensures that building components meet high standards of quality and durability. This can lead to longer-lasting structures that require less maintenance over their lifetimes. Additionally, the modular nature of precast components allows for faster and more efficient construction processes, reducing the overall project timeline and costs.

However, the transition to precast construction is not without challenges. One of the primary concerns is the initial investment required to set up precast manufacturing facilities. This can be a significant expense for developers and construction companies. To address this, the government is likely to offer incentives and support to facilitate the adoption of precast technology. These may include tax breaks, subsidies, and technical assistance to help companies make the switch.

Another challenge is the need for a skilled workforce trained in precast construction techniques. The government and industry stakeholders will need to collaborate to provide training and education programs for workers. This will ensure that the workforce is equipped with the necessary skills to handle the new technology and construction methods.
